First off, Xeomin contains the same active ingredient as other popular injectables: botulinum toxin type A. This ingredient works by temporarily blocking nerve signals to muscles, which helps reduce unwanted contractions that cause wrinkles or medical issues like cervical dystonia (a painful condition where neck muscles contract involuntarily). But what makes Xeomin different is how it’s made. While other products include accessory proteins around the core toxin, Xeomin is “naked”—meaning it’s free of these extra proteins. This purification process isn’t just for show; it actually matters for how your body responds.

Because Xeomin doesn’t have those additional proteins, there’s a lower chance of your immune system developing resistance to it over time. Think of it like this: if your body keeps seeing the same foreign proteins repeatedly, it might start building antibodies to fight them. With Xeomin, though, the stripped-down formula means fewer triggers for your immune system. This is especially important for people who’ve used neurotoxin treatments for years and want to maintain consistent results. Studies have shown that patients switching to Xeomin after developing resistance to other products often see improved effectiveness.

Another reason Xeomin works so well is its versatility. It’s FDA-approved for treating frown lines, crow’s feet, and forehead lines—those pesky signs of aging that pop up when we smile, squint, or concentrate. But it’s also used “off-label” for other cosmetic concerns, like softening a gummy smile or reducing jaw tension. On the medical side, it’s a proven solution for chronic migraines, excessive sweating (hyperhidrosis), and even overactive bladder. This wide range of applications makes it a flexible tool for clinicians and patients alike.

When it comes to results, Xeomin doesn’t disappoint. Most people notice a difference within 3–7 days after treatment, with full effects kicking in around two weeks. The smoothing of wrinkles or reduction in muscle activity typically lasts 3–4 months, which is on par with similar treatments. But because everyone’s body metabolizes the product differently, some may enjoy longer-lasting benefits—especially with repeated sessions. The key here is consistency. Regular treatments can train muscles to relax more over time, potentially extending the period between touch-ups.

Safety is another area where Xeomin shines. Since it lacks those extra proteins, the risk of allergic reactions or inflammation at the injection site is minimal. Side effects, when they do occur, are usually mild and short-lived—think slight redness, swelling, or bruising. Of course, choosing an experienced provider is crucial. A skilled injector knows exactly how to place the product to avoid drooping or uneven results, ensuring natural-looking outcomes.

One thing people often overlook is how convenient Xeomin is. Unlike some injectables that require refrigeration, Xeomin stays stable at room temperature. This makes it easier for providers to store and transport, which means fewer logistical hiccups when scheduling appointments. For patients, it translates to a smoother experience from consultation to treatment.

But let’s get real—no treatment is perfect. Xeomin’s effects aren’t permanent, and it won’t work for everyone. For example, deep static wrinkles (those visible even when your face is relaxed) may need additional approaches like dermal fillers. However, when used as part of a tailored plan, it can significantly enhance your overall results.
